**Q: Why do Lanternjack clients reconnect in a loop after a deploy?**

A: Known bug. The gateway drops websocket sessions during rollout, and older clients retry with no backoff, hammering the Fenwick edge tier. The fix shipped in client 4.2, but legacy kiosks can't upgrade, so we rate-limit them at the proxy instead. If you need to adjust that limiter, the config store is sealed, and opening it requires the passphrase below.

vault phrase of kaduf-baweg = norael-julox-raleth-wenok-eliir-ulamir-ulair-norwyn-rusion

Ticket: Bloom filter placement in front of the Corvid KV store, slated for release 4.2. The filter (1% target false-positive rate, rebuilt hourly from the compaction log) would cut negative-lookup load on the read path by an estimated 60%. Risks: stale filters after bulk deletes can cause brief false negatives during rebuild windows, mitigated by a bypass flag the on-call can toggle. Rollout plan, capacity estimates, and revert steps are attached. Before this enters the release train, sign-off is required from the individual named below.

account owner for hahig-fahag: Pelael Istax Novys

Ticket: Config drift — GiftNote receipt mailer

For the weekly sync: the donation-receipt mailer (GiftNote) in prod has drifted from what's in the repo. Someone hand-edited retry counts and the send window during the year-end rush and never backported the change. Result: staging sends receipts immediately while prod batches them hourly, which confused QA last week. Proposal: adopt the prod values as canonical, commit them, and re-enable the drift alarm. For reference, the current live values on prod are listed below.

config for baduf-yajep:
[druax]
host = druax.qorvelsys.corp
user = druax_svc
database = druax_prod